The Sr. Product Manager - Strategy is responsible for identifying business problems, developing innovative solutions, and defining strategic objectives and key results (OKRs) to address these challenges. This role requires a deep understanding of the market, customer needs, and business goals to drive product innovation and ensure alignment with organizational objectives.

1. Problem Identification: Conduct thorough market research, customer interviews, and competitive analysis to identify business problems and opportunities for innovation.
o Outcome: Clear identification of business problems and opportunities for product innovation.
2. Solution Development: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to brainstorm, develop, and evaluate potential solutions and new products. Ensure that proposed solutions/products align with business objectives and customer needs and align with stakeholder direction.
o Outcome: Innovative solutions that effectively address identified business problems.
3. OKR Definition: Define clear and measurable Objectives and Key Results (OKRs) for each identified business problem and proposed solution. Ensure alignment with overall business strategy and goals.
o Outcome: Well-defined OKRs that drive the successful implementation of solutions.
4. Strategic Planning: Develop strategic product roadmaps that outline the steps necessary to achieve the defined OKRs. Coordinate with product management, engineering, and other relevant teams to ensure seamless execution. o Outcome: Comprehensive product roadmaps that guide the development and implementation of solutions.
5. Stakeholder Engagement: Engage with key stakeholders, including executive leadership, to communicate the identified problems, proposed solutions, and strategic plans and secure buy-in and support for product initiatives. o Outcome: Strong stakeholder alignment and support for product strategies and initiatives.
6. Performance Monitoring: Track and analyze the performance of implemented solutions against the defined OKRs. Provide regular updates to stakeholders and recommend adjustments as needed to ensure success.
o Outcome: Ongoing monitoring and optimization of product initiatives to achieve desired outcomes
